Kyosho did one about 25 years ago with a .12 engine in it and it flew! The driver's arms were attached to the steering wheel which was attached to the steering servo, so when it turned it looked like the driver was leaning into the corner - looked absolutely great.

Full Spec on the New one Below |
|
Full Spec Below ...........
Features
- Fully replicated 1/5th scale model of the Birel R31-SE
- The Kyosho R31 is a perfect hybrid between the full-size kart and RC with trailing steering knuckles, belt drive system, and T-bar rear suspension.
- Paint scheme replicates the actual Birel graphics and color.
- The chassis features a super low center of gravity and it’s tuned for direct, responsive steering feel just like the full-size kart.
- Newly developed exhaust pipe allows smooth but powerful acceleration and top speed.
- Rear disc brake provides excellent stopping power and the ability to get the kart to rotate better in the corners.
- Outer body parts made from durable, flexible material that’s designed to withstand hard impacts.
- Equipped with powerful, reliable GZ15 engine that features a two-needle slide carburetor for precise fuel metering, and durable, high-performance ABC construction.
- Equipped with true-to-scale scale rubber tires featuring high-grip rubber, so the kart not only looks great, it also has great traction and superior handling.
- Flip-top 75cc fuel tank allows for quick refills while the engine is running, so you can keep running for as long as you like.
- Two shoe tunable clutch provides a great balance of smooth and strong acceleration, and can be modified with optional clutch springs to tune for conditions.
Specifications:
Length: 16.73 in. (425 mm)
Width:
- Front: 10.55 in. (268 mm)
- Rear: 11.89 in. (302 mm)
Height: 7.8 in. (198 mm)
Wheelbase: 10.24 in. (260 mm)
Tread:
- Front: 9.37 in. (238 mm)
- Rear: 10.12 in. (257 mm)
Tire size:
- Front: 2.2×1.18 in. (56×30 mm)
- Rear: 2.28×1.77 in. (58×45 mm)
Gear Ratio: 4.15:1
Weight: approx. 2100 g
Engine: GZ15 ABC Pull-start
Fuel tank:
- Type: Quick fill w/primer pump
- Capacity: 75cc
Scale: 1:5
Source www.kyoshoamerica.com
